Splash Park Reopens At Sammamish Commons
The splash park is back in action for the summer at Sammamish Commons, running daily into September.
SAMMAMISH, WA — The splash park at Sammamish Commons is up and running for the summer months, giving families a fun way to get out and cool off in the hot weather.
The 25-acre park is open from morning until dusk and also has picnic shelters, play structures, community gardens and a skate park. The splash park is located in the lower commons, at 550 222nd Pl. SE. The water features run in five-to-six minute cycles every day of the week, between 9 a.m. and 7 p.m.
